How to Pick the Right LPN College near West Sacramento California

West Sacramento CA LPN pediatric nurse holding infantThere are essentially two scholastic credentials offered that provide training to become an LPN near West Sacramento CA. The one that can be completed in the shortest amount of time, generally about 12 months, is the certificate or diploma program. The next alternative is to obtain a Practical Nursing Associate Degree. These LPN programs are more comprehensive in nature than the diploma option and generally require 2 years to complete. The advantage of Associate Degrees, along with offering a higher credential and more extensive instruction, are that they furnish more transferable credit toward a Bachelor’s Degree in nursing. No matter the kind of credential you seek, it should be state approved and accredited by the National League for Nursing Accrediting Commission (NLNAC) or another national accrediting organization. The NLNAC warrants that the core curriculum properly prepares students to become Practical Nurses, and that most graduates pass the 50 state required NCLEX-PN licensing exam.

What is an LPN?

West Sacramento CA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N)Licensed Practical Nurses have a number of duties that they perform in the West Sacramento CA healthcare facilities where they are employed. As their titles indicate, they are required to be licensed in all states, including California. While they may be responsible for supervising Certified Nursing Assistants (CNA), they themselves typically work under the direction of either an RN or a doctor. The health care facilities where they work are numerous and varied, including hospitals, medical clinics, schools, and long-term care facilities. Anyplace that you can encounter patients seeking medical assistance is their domain. Every state not only controls their licensing, but also what duties an LPN can and can’t perform. So based on the state, their routine job activities can include:

  • Measuring vital signs
  • Giving medicines
  • Initiating IV drips
  • Overseeing patients
  • Getting blood or urine samples
  • Maintaining patient records
  • Supporting doctors or Registered nurses with procedures

In addition to their job functions being mandated by each state, the health care facilities or other West Sacramento CA healthcare providers where LPNs work can further limit their job duties within those parameters. Also, they can practice in numerous specialties of nursing, such as long-term care, critical care, oncology and cardiology.

LPN Salary

According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ual wage for Licensed Practical Nurses (LPN) was $45,030 in May 2017. The median wage is the wage at which half the workers in an occupation earned more than that amount and half earned less. The lowest 10 percent earned less than $32,970, and the highest 10 percent earned more than $61,030. Most licensed practical nurses near West Sacramento CA work full time, although about 1 in 5 worked part time in 2016. Many work nights, weekends, and holidays, because medical care takes place at all hours. They may be required to work shifts of longer than 8 hours. Employment of LPNs is projected to grow 12 percent from 2016 to 2026.  Job prospects should be favorable for LPNs who are willing to work in rural and medically under served areas.

What to Ask LPN Programs

Questions to ask West Sacramento CA LPN programsNow that you have decided on obtaining your LPN certificate, and if you will attend classes on campus or on the internet, you can use the following pointers to start narrowing down your choices. As you no doubt realize, there are a large number of nursing schools and colleges near West Sacramento CA as well as within California and throughout the United States. So it is necessary to reduce the number of schools to select from to ensure that you will have a workable list. As we already discussed, the location of the school as well as the price of tuition are undoubtedly going to be the primary two points that you will look at. But as we also emphasized, they should not be your sole qualifiers. So prior to making your ultimate decision, use the following questions to evaluate how your pick measures up to the other programs.

  • Accreditation. It’s a good idea to make sure that the certificate program as well as the school are accredited by a U.S. Department of Education recognized accrediting agency. Aside from helping confirm that you obtain a quality education, it may assist in securing financial aid or student loans, which are frequently not provided for non-accredited schools near West Sacramento CA.
  • Licensing Preparation. Licensing requirements for LPNs differ from state to state. In all states, a passing score is required on the National Council Licensure Examination (NCLEX-PN) as well as graduation from an accredited school. Many states require a certain number of clinical hours be performed, as well as the passing of additional tests. It’s important that the school you are enrolled in not only delivers an outstanding education, but also preps you to comply with the minimum licensing requirements for California or the state where you will be working.
  • Reputation. Visit online rating services to see what the assessments are for all of the LPN schools you are looking into. Ask the accrediting organizations for their reviews too. Additionally, get in touch with the California school licensing authority to find out if there are any complaints or compliance issues. Finally, you can contact some nearby West Sacramento CA healthcare organizations you’re interested in working for after graduation and ask what their opinions are of the schools as well.
  • Graduation and Job Placement Rates. Find out from the LPN programs you are considering what their graduation rates are as well as how long on average it takes students to complete their programs. A low graduation rate may be an indication that students were displeased with the program and dropped out. It’s also imperative that the schools have high job placement rates. A high rate will not only verify that the school has a favorable reputation within the West Sacramento CA healthcare community, but that it also has the network of contacts to help students attain a position.
  • Internship Programs. The best way to get experience as a Licensed Practical Nurse is to work in a clinical environment. Almost all nursing degree programs require a certain number of clinical hours be completed. Various states have minimum clinical hour mandates for licensing too. Find out if the schools have associations with nearby West Sacramento CA community hospitals, clinics or labs and help with the placement of students in internships.

West Sacramento, California

West Sacramento (also known as West Sac) is a city in Yolo County, California. The city is separated from Sacramento by the Sacramento River which also separates Sacramento and Yolo counties. It is a fast-growing community; the population was 48,744 at the 2010 census, up from 31,615 at the 2000 census. The traditional industrial center of the region since the Gold Rush era, West Sacramento is home to a diverse economy and is one of the area's top four employment centers.

West Sacramento is part of the Sacramento–Arden Arcade–Roseville Metropolitan Statistical Area which has a population (2000) of approximately 1,796,857.[10] Major industries to the region include agriculture, government, and transportation.

In 1844, John Schwartz, a Flemish traveler, was the first Euro-American to permanently settle in the area of West Sacramento, which at that time was part of Mexico. He built a shack on the west bank of the Sacramento River six miles (10 km) south of its connection with the American River. John, with the help of his brother George, founded a salmon fishery along the river. In addition to the fishery, they also found the soil to be fertile and began farming and raising livestock. The announcement of the discovery of gold at Sutter's Mill in 1848 brought a multitude of miners to the region. This also coincided with the end of the Mexican–American War.
